What does APO stand for:
Mailing address for the military.
0
Shit Burner:
Latrine duty.
0
Bug Dope:
Insect Repellant
0
MRE Speed Ball:
Mixture of Water, Coffee, Sugar, Cocoa, Chicklett.
0
Track Pad:
MRE Chocolate Bar.
0
Airdale:
Navy enlisted personnel with an aviation rating.
0
Shutter Bug:
Navy Photographer.
0
Make a hole, Regular Navy!:
Step or move aside, I'm coming through.
0
Skating A.K.A Scamming:
Doing everything possible to do as little work as possible.
1
Ka-bar:
7-inch fighting and utility knife carried into battle by Marines since WWII.
0
"Prop Wash" ( Wind coming from a propeller):
What you sent new (O J T) air plane mechanics to supply room to get.
0
BLUE TOC:
Porta-Potty.
0
M.R.E:
Morale reduction element.
1
Hooahhh:
Battlecry/statement/question/Great/Message Received/Understood/Glad to meet you/Welcome/I don't know but I'll check on it/Thanks/You've taken the correct action/Next Slide/Amen!
